Unit Control Board: Status LEDs & Remote Control Connections
The unit control board is divided into two “sections” comprising a 12V RS485 control standard and a
24V standard. With this feature, the user may use ES Series 12V controls and/or Windsor Series 24V
controls or 2-wire, 24V switch.
From mid-April, 2013 onward, all control boards are equipped with status lights to indicate mode of
operation.

ES Series Control Wiring
Using a 3 mm flat head screwdriver, connect 4-
conductor wire to the 12V (4-wire) removable terminal
block for:
ES-T1, ES-M1, ES-M2, ES-M3, ES-
M4, ES-M5, ES-DVC
DO NOT
cross the (+12V/12) and ground
(GND/G) wires
.
For ES controls, doing so with power connected to the
H/ERV will short-circuit and destroy the ES wall control
processor.
Notes:
1.
ES controls can be connected in
SERIES
or
PARALLEL
.
2.
ES Controls can be used in installations where any of the 24V control options discussed in this
document are employed.
3.
If you are using
ONLY
an
ES-T1
to control your unit, you must connect a jumper wire between
R and SB on the 24V (10-wire) removable terminal block. In this situation you can add
continuous low speed operation by connecting a jumper wire between R and LO. Consult local
building code in case a centrally located control with an on/off switch is required.
CONDITION
LED AND STATUS
NO LED
UNIT/TRANSFORMER IS NOT POWERED
UNIT OFF
Red is off, Green is blinking slow, every 1 s. Also indicates processor is
programmed and running.
STANDBY
Green is OFF. Red led is blinking slow, every 1 s.
EXHCHANGE LOW SPEED
Green ON. Red blinking slow, every 1 s.
EXCHANGE HIGH SPEED
Green ON. Red blinking fast.
DEFROST
Green ON, Red ON.
RECIRCULATION LOW SPEED*
Red led ON, Yellow blinking slow, every 1s.
RECIRCULATION HIGH SPEED*
Red led ON, Green led blinking fast.
